Target: The target for this poster was to create a music poster for the continental league honor music festival. Process & Planning: For this poster I got the feeling straight of the bat that it was going to be a very classical, simple, elegant poster design. When deciding my font I wanted fonts that would compliment each other and for one to be very bold, while the other to have a flow to it. With the information provide this concert seemed very professional to me so I used a violin because they have this simple, elegant feeling that I described earlier. Final Thoughts: I really enjoyed how this poster turned out. I like the simplicity of it and that it isn’t to over done.

Target: This project was to create a new typeface that describes us or has characteristics that we like in a typeface. Process & Planning: For planning, I began by writing the alphabet in my sketchbook in multiple different handwritings. From there, I found a website that you can take a very simple, boring font and make it your own. I picked my favorite style of writing that I used in my sketchbook and based my font on that. With the low crossbars to the simple squeezed together letters, this is my font because it looks like my handwriting and it's everything I like in a typeface. Final thoughts: If I could do anything differently in this poster I think I would try to find a website where you can scan in your handwriting and it creates a personalized typeface so that it does feel more like me.

Target: The target for this poster was to create the school’s play, Almost, Maine, in a new way that would capture what the play was about. Process & Planning: I started this design by drawing 5 thumbnail sketches in my sketchbook and decided on the one that most felt like the play to me. From there I went on Illustrator and decided on fonts, colors and different layouts that went well with the northern lights and Maine outline. Final Thoughts: All in all I really like designing this poster. I felt like it turned out really well and capture all the major things that they wanted in the poster. If I could do it all over again, I would probably change around that format I used with the dates and prices.

Target: Design symbols that would represent the numbers 10, 11, and 12 in a font Process & Planning: When researching fonts I decided to go with Didot because it was a font I have seen before but one I never really used. Shades of pink and white were the colors popping into my mind when I started to create my poster. I decided on these colors because the font feels simple and those colors are simple to me. The symbols took some trial and error, but I ended up with these three. I wanted to keep the curve that a lot of the numbers have and the straight edges. Final thoughts: This poster in my opinion was very successful. I like the simplicity to it and i think the colors go well with the chosen font. If I could change anything, I would change the symbol for eleven. I feel that the symbol doesn’t go as well with the ten and twelve symbol.

Target: The purpose of this assignment was to create a unique packaging design for a product. Process & Planning: I decided to do a candle company and came up with the name and logo. I don't really know how I came up with the overall packaging design, but I saw a candle packing in a ring box type of box and went from there. I drew 5 thumbnail sketches of different packaging idea and from there I choose my favorites and tested out different layouts and color schemes. Final Thoughts: If I were to do this assignment again I would choose something that would really push my creativity. I think it turned out nice and simple which is what I was looking for, but it wasn’t quite what I was envisioning.
